Transaction c7408479735cdfc55faf63f2fb871e4ebe6e858a978ae95ae6c3f96c63c7aedc

1 Input
1 Outputs
  • c7408479735cdfc55faf63f2fb871e4ebe6e858a978ae95ae6c3f96c63c7aedc:0
  • value  572540
    address  3CxzddveKurHoZjaTyP2jUdeHQizKVEHbb